NFRA appears to spice up audit high quality

New Delhi: To boost the high quality and the extent of interactions between auditors and corporations’ audit committees, NFRA chief Ajay Bhushan Prasad Pandey has stated the watchdog plans to come back out with six to seven papers having units of questions that may cowl varied features of statutory audits. “The papers may even assist the stakeholders in asking the proper questions associated to audits,” he stated. Constituted in Oct 2018, the Nationwide Monetary Reporting Authority has been making efforts to enhance audit high quality and has handed over 80 orders in opposition to varied entities for auditing lapses.
